Record From Hell

Triumph Rocks Press Clippings

Whoever invented the term “Rock -n- Roll Machine” must have had a band very much like Triumph in mind. Triumph relentlessly churns out a style of music that the experts regularly pronounce to be deader than a doornail. And if it weren’t for the millions of people who regularly buy Triumph records and attend Triumph concerts, the experts would be right.

Read More